Get Ready to Deck the Rails at Killington Resort — A Holiday Rail Jam!

As winter arrives in Vermont, Killington Resort ramps up the adrenaline with Deck the Rails, a brand-new holiday rail jam event designed to bring together skiers and snowboarders of all levels for a festive day of tricks, rides, and big prizes on the snow. Slated for December 20, 2025, this exciting competition transforms Killington’s famed terrain into a playground of rails, hits, and features where riders can show off their style and skill. The event is perfect for anyone who loves freestyle terrain and seeks a festival-style winter experience.

What sets Deck the Rails apart this season is its impressive prize pool and competitive format. Riders will be able to compete for their share of a $10,000 prize purse, making this holiday rail jam not just fun but highly competitive. Whether you’re a local shredder or a visiting snow sports fan, this cash incentive helps position the event as one of the most compelling early-season competitions in the Northeast. A portion of proceeds will be donated directly to Killington Mountain School, helping fund student-athlete programs and winter training opportunities for local youth.

Killington Resort has long been known as “The Beast of the East,” offering expansive terrain, robust terrain parks, and a vibrant winter community that thrives on outdoor culture. While Deck the Rails may be new to the resort’s calendar, Killington’s reputation for terrain park events like the longstanding Loaded Turkey Rail Jam shows the resort’s deep roots in the freestyle scene. The addition of Deck the Rails to the 2025–26 lineup highlights the resort’s commitment to offering fresh, high-energy events that appeal to riders and spectators alike.
